Applications


One of the primary uses of the 10% 20 GPM submersible pump is in residential settings, particularly for dewatering and sump applications. Homeowners frequently utilize these pumps to remove excess water from basements or areas prone to flooding. Additionally, they are commonly employed in agricultural sectors for irrigation, ensuring that crops receive an adequate water supply even during periods of low rainfall.


In commercial settings, these pumps can be used for tasks such as emptying water tanks or reservoirs, and they play a vital role in construction sites for keeping excavations dry. Their ability to work effectively even when completely submerged makes them a preferred choice amongst contractors and builders.

Maintenance and Considerations


While submersible pumps are robust and reliable, regular maintenance is essential for optimal performance. Users must ensure that the pump is free from debris and sediment, which can clog the intake. Additionally, periodic inspections of the electrical components and seals will help prevent costly repairs or premature failures.
